The Surprising Benefits of Walnuts for Weight Loss

When embarking on a weight loss journey, the types of foods you choose can significantly impact your success. While nuts are often considered high in calories and fats, walnuts stand out as a powerhouse of nutrition that can actually aid in weight loss. Here’s how incorporating walnuts into your diet can help you shed those extra pounds.


1. Rich in Healthy Fats

Walnuts are loaded with omega-3 fatty acids, which are essential for heart health and have anti-inflammatory properties. Unlike the saturated fats found in processed foods, the polyunsaturated fats in walnuts help reduce bad cholesterol levels, improving overall cardiovascular health. Healthy fats also play a crucial role in maintaining satiety, reducing the likelihood of overeating.


2. High in Fiber

Fiber is a critical component of any weight loss plan. It promotes a feeling of fullness, which can help reduce overall calorie intake. A one-ounce serving of walnuts contains about 2 grams of fiber, which aids in digestion and helps prevent spikes in blood sugar levels. This stabilizes energy levels and reduces cravings for unhealthy snacks.


3. Protein Powerhouse

Protein is essential for building and repairing tissues, and it also helps in maintaining muscle mass during weight loss. Walnuts provide a good amount of plant-based protein, making them an excellent choice for vegetarians and vegans. The protein in walnuts works alongside fiber to keep you feeling full and satisfied.


4. Regulating Appetite

Walnuts have been shown to activate a specific region in the brain associated with appetite control. Research suggests that consuming walnuts may enhance the feeling of fullness and reduce feelings of hunger. This can help you stick to your diet plan by preventing the urge to snack between meals.


5. Rich in Antioxidants

Antioxidants are vital for combating oxidative stress and inflammation in the body. Walnuts are rich in antioxidants, such as vitamin E and polyphenols, which help protect the body’s cells and support a healthy metabolism. A well-functioning metabolism is key to efficient weight loss.


6. Blood Sugar Regulation

Maintaining stable blood sugar levels is crucial for weight management. The combination of healthy fats, fiber, and protein in walnuts helps slow down the absorption of sugar into the bloodstream. This prevents the rapid spikes and crashes that can lead to hunger and overeating.

Tips for Including Walnuts in Your Diet


- Portion Control: While walnuts are healthy, they are also calorie-dense. Stick to a small handful (about 1 ounce) per day to avoid overconsumption.

- Mix with Fruits: Combine walnuts with fresh fruit for a balanced, nutrient-rich snack.

- Add to Salads: Sprinkle chopped walnuts on top of your salads for an extra crunch and nutritional boost.

- Smoothie Boost: Add a tablespoon of walnut butter to your smoothies for added creaminess and protein.

- Healthy Baking: Use walnuts in healthy baking recipes to enhance texture and flavor without adding unhealthy ingredients.
